The efficiency of a solar panel depends on a number of factors, including lighting conditions, panel cleanliness, temperature, and more. Of these, light conditions are one of the key factors affecting panel efficiency. Under the same lighting conditions, solar panels with different tilt angles receive different light intensities. Therefore, by adjusting the tilt angle of the panels, the solar panels can receive sunlight better, thus improving efficiency.

In addition to seasonal factors, geographic location is also a factor that affects the tilt angle of solar panels. In the northern hemisphere, solar panels at different latitudes require different tilt angles. At low latitudes, the sun's altitude angle is higher, so a smaller tilt angle can be adopted; at high latitudes, the sun's altitude angle is lower, so a larger tilt angle is required.


In addition to the above two factors, there are some other factors that can also affect the tilt angle of solar panels. For example, different manufacturers and models of solar panels require different tilt angles; different installation locations and installation methods will also affect the size of the tilt angle. Therefore, when adjusting the tilt angle of solar panels, it is necessary to make comprehensive consideration according to the actual situation.
